Frontal Lobe
The part of the brain located at the front of each cerebral hemisphere, responsible for decision making, problem solving, and controlling behavior.
Head Injury
Physical trauma to the head, which can lead to various degrees of brain damage or dysfunction.
Symbolic Gestures
Movements or signs that convey messages or meanings without the use of words, often culturally defined.
Hemisphere Damage
Injury or impairment to one half of the brain, which can affect various cognitive, physical, and emotional functions depending on the location of the damage.
